Type
ORACLE
Validation date
2024-07-22 05:45: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0194,
    "usd": 0.02112
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017FA50DD53F9476FD94E4B83551F7454105380534C5C4C58AF355EF8A33EDF76B

Previous signature

2F2553BF7067EFBFED5690A5593538A451AE8AE3DAC52D94F2F2A5D52E02C6C9DF1FC7B7AA323C1859A44F7695CD059B39945D0EF2960EE62C2B8178891C6608

Origin signature

3046022100A7534B467A851E1482B33DA0C7F33AA4F096610F3FDAAB2DA19C005A07BF0A7E02210097471F6933BDF5ED13AC0DA6EA901DD515A84C9188F2352AE863CF38902EFA65

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

0052630E141C55D429A7536EDFDDA5B9DFFFE4E0BEBC2AAE640DF72F2BAC3541C5

Coordinator signature

17CF992E3C30E8297B0EB55CF29D751649AE9699D58839CD0091F6341EE7102717141A7736B0A0CE67CE88739687983CC6B6B7F4D2967783ACA358B4964D9A02

Validator #1 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#1 signature

FB104D14E68F700DFF238C82179F8BD7907CA6EF1612DDF0BC9584ECFFFA686640343FB33E41B600990D9E011DBFD653C629D0D9D3D85BB6F38FBA25417FBA09

Validator #2 public key

00011B58ED42235461734EAF253BD97A80B92899ABCC3BE680D44B6825DD2A88A947

Validator #2 signature

464EBB573292A8B7B6224AA000F36E08D89E2345057EFBFA406881E6A22CD52C9876AD812241E823C4D28A7E595BF1D26F7FF97007D3E827BAC181CAE9A2C40F